已集成好code-push,更新已发布成功,但是app里不提示更新

发布于 2022-09-11 15:42:01 字数 1333 浏览 17 评论 0

问题描述

已集成好code-push,更新已发布成功,但是app里不提示更新

问题出现的环境背景及自己尝试过哪些方法

按照网上的教程在项目中集成了code push 但是在app中就是不提示更新

相关代码

// 请把代码文本粘贴到下方(请勿用图片代替代码)

type Props = {};
export default class App extends Component<Props> {

constructor(props){
    super(props);
    this.state={
        label:"update"
    }
}

componentDidMount(){
    codePush.sync({
        updateDialog: {
            appendReleaseDescription: true,
            descriptionPrefix:'\n\n更新内容:\n',
            title:'更新',
            mandatoryUpdateMessage:'',
            mandatoryContinueButtonLabel:'更新',
        },
        mandatoryInstallMode:codePush.InstallMode.IMMEDIATE,
        deploymentKey: deploymentKey,
    });
}

render() {

return (
  <View style={styles.container}>
    <Text style={styles.welcome}>Welcome to React Native!</Text>
    <Text style={styles.welcome}>you rubbish react-native,motherfucker</Text>
    <Text style={styles.welcome}>Welcome to React Native!</Text>
    <Text style={styles.instructions}>To get started, edit App.js</Text>
    <Text style={styles.instructions}>{instructions}</Text>
  </View>
);

}
}

你期待的结果是什么?实际看到的错误信息又是什么?

没有任何错误提示

如果你对这篇内容有疑问,欢迎到本站社区发帖提问 参与讨论,获取更多帮助,或者扫码二维码加入 Web 技术交流群。

扫码二维码加入Web技术交流群

发布评论

需要 登录 才能够评论, 你可以免费 注册 一个本站的账号。

评论(2

浅笑轻吟梦一曲 2022-09-18 15:42:01

我与你的情况恰恰相反, 明白包已经是最新的,但是每次都弹出这个更新的弹窗, 请问楼主知道这是为什么吗?

红ご颜醉 2022-09-18 15:42:01

你找到解决办法了么

~没有更多了~
我们使用 Cookies 和其他技术来定制您的体验包括您的登录状态等。通过阅读我们的 隐私政策 了解更多相关信息。 单击 接受 或继续使用网站,即表示您同意使用 Cookies 和您的相关数据。
原文